In diesem Leitfaden wird erläutert, wie Sie Testanzeigen für Ihre Anzeigenintegration aktivieren. Es ist empfehlen, Testanzeigen während der Entwicklung zu aktivieren, ohne Auswirkungen auf die Statistiken oder Werbetreibenden in Ad Exchange in Rechnung gestellt werden.
Vorbereitung
- Schließen Sie Erste Schritte ab.
Demoanzeigenblöcke
Am schnellsten lassen sich Tests durchführen, wenn Sie von Google bereitgestellte Demoanzeigenblöcke verwenden. Diese Anzeigenblöcke sind nicht mit Ihrem Ad Manager-Konto verknüpft Konto. Daher besteht kein Risiko, dass Ihr Konto ungültige Zugriffe generiert, wenn mit diesen Anzeigenblöcken.
Hier sehen Sie Demo-Anzeigenblöcke, die auf bestimmte Test-Creatives für jedes Format verweisen:
Anzeigenformat | Demo-Anzeigenblock-ID |
---|---|
App-Start-Anzeige | /21775744923/example/app-open |
Adaptives Banner | /21775744923/example/adaptive-banner |
Banner mit fester Größe | /21775744923/example/fixed-size-banner |
Interstitial | /21775744923/example/interstitial |
Anzeigen mit Prämie | /21775744923/example/rewarded |
Interstitial mit Prämie | /21775744923/example/rewarded-interstitial |
Nativ | /21775744923/example/native |
Native Videoanzeige | /21775744923/example/native-video |
Testgeräte aktivieren
Wenn Sie strengere Tests mit produktionsähnlichen Anzeigen durchführen möchten, können Sie konfigurieren Sie Ihr Gerät nun als Testgerät und verwenden Sie eigene Anzeigenblock-IDs, die die Sie auf der Ad Manager-Benutzeroberfläche erstellt haben.
Führen Sie die folgenden Schritte aus, um Ihr Gerät als Testgerät hinzuzufügen.
Testgerät programmatisch hinzufügen
Wenn Sie Anzeigen in Ihrer App während der Entwicklung testen möchten, folgen Sie der wie Sie Ihr Testgerät programmatisch registrieren können.
- Laden Sie Ihre in Anzeigen integrierte App und senden Sie eine Anzeigenanfrage.
- Suchen Sie in der Logcat-Ausgabe nach einer Nachricht, die in etwa so aussieht:
zeigt Ihnen Ihre Geräte-ID und wie Sie sie als Testgerät hinzufügen können:
I/Ads: Use RequestConfiguration.Builder.setTestDeviceIds(Arrays.asList("33BE2250B43518CCDA7DE426D04EE231")) to get test ads on this device."
Kopieren Sie die Testgeräte-ID in die Zwischenablage. - Ändern Sie Ihren Code für den Aufruf
RequestConfiguration.Builder.setTestDeviceIds()
und übergeben Sie eine Liste Ihrer Testgeräte-IDs.Java
List<String> testDeviceIds = Arrays.asList("33BE2250B43518CCDA7DE426D04EE231"); RequestConfiguration configuration = new RequestConfiguration.Builder().setTestDeviceIds(testDeviceIds).build(); MobileAds.setRequestConfiguration(configuration);
Kotlin
val testDeviceIds = Arrays.asList("33BE2250B43518CCDA7DE426D04EE231") val configuration = RequestConfiguration.Builder().setTestDeviceIds(testDeviceIds).build() MobileAds.setRequestConfiguration(configuration)
isTestDevice()
um zu bestätigen, dass Ihr Gerät ordnungsgemäß als Testgerät hinzugefügt wurde. Führen Sie die App noch einmal aus. Wenn es sich um eine Google Anzeige handelt, ist das Label Testanzeige zu sehen. oben in der Anzeige zentriert (Banner, Interstitial oder Video mit Prämie):
Bei erweiterten nativen Anzeigen wird dem Anzeigentitel-Asset der String Test Ad vorangestellt.
Anzeigen mit dem Label Testanzeige können angeklickt werden. Anfragen, Impressionen und Klicks auf Testanzeigen werden in den Berichten Ihres Kontos nicht aufgeführt.
Hinweis: Um das Label Testanzeige zu sehen, müssen Sie eine SDK-Version von 11.6.0 oder höher.Mit Vermittlung testen
In den Beispielanzeigenblöcken von Google wird nur Google Ads angezeigt. So testen Sie Ihre Vermittlungskonfiguration, müssen Sie die Option Testgeräte aktivieren Ansatz.
Vermittelte Anzeigen rendern KEINE Testanzeigenlabel. Sie sind verantwortlich für dass Testanzeigen für jedes Vermittlungsnetzwerk aktiviert sind, Werbenetzwerke melden Ihr Konto nicht wegen unzulässiger Aktivitäten. Sehen Sie sich die entsprechenden Leitfaden für die Vermittlung .
Wenn Sie nicht sicher sind, ob ein
Vermittlungs-Werbenetzwerkadapter Testanzeigen unterstützt,
ist sicher, dass Sie während der Entwicklung nicht auf Anzeigen aus diesem Werbenetzwerk klicken. Ich
kann das
getMediationAdapterClassName()
eines der Anzeigenformate anwenden, um herauszufinden, über welches Werbenetzwerk
aktuelle Anzeige.